An amber Heat Health Alert is effect from 9am Tuesday 11 August until 9pm Friday 14 August 2026.
The Isle of Wight Council has activated the Severe Weather Protocol (SWEP) for rough sleepers.
Additional support in place for rough sleepers includes
welfare checks throughout the alert period
access to drinking water, sun cream and suitable clothing
signposting to cool spaces during daytime hours
if there is a specific risk to a person accommodation may be considered
If you are worried about someone sleeping rough during the hot weather, please report your concern through StreetLink so support can be offered.
